Cost
Based on the type of cutting and key you choose, the cost of getting a spare car key cut can differ greatly. Generally, standard keys that have no transponder chips can be duplicated for about $10. However, high-security keys with transponder chips may be more expensive. These keys need special programming to work conjunction with the vehicle's ignition system. They are therefore more difficult to replace in the event of theft or loss. Additionally, they can often only be replaced at the dealer, which will increase the total cost.

The cost of cutting an extra key for your car could differ based on where you order it and the kind of key you want to cut. Key cutting is a traditional process that involves a machine analyzing the grooves in the original key and then copying them into the new one. This is usually the most affordable option for older vehicles that don't have key fobs. However, certain key cutting services might not be able duplicate transponder chips, so you should ensure that they have the appropriate equipment before getting your spare cut.
You'll need to visit a dealership, or a locksmith who is familiar with the key system of your car. These technicians will be capable of cutting a new key for you, and program it so your car recognizes it as the correct one. The process of making an replacement key that has a transponder chip is expensive, so it's important to research the process prior to selecting the service.
